欧美在线观看视频网站,亚洲熟妇色自偷自拍另类,啪啪伊人网,中文字幕第13亚洲另类,中文成人久久久久影院免费观看 ,精品人妻人人做人人爽,亚洲a视频

一種實時低照度彩色圖像增強方法及其實現(xiàn)裝置制造方法

文檔序號:6627440閱讀:121來源:國知局
一種實時低照度彩色圖像增強方法及其實現(xiàn)裝置制造方法
【專利摘要】本發(fā)明公開了一種實時低照度彩色圖像增強方法包括以下步驟:一、將RGB彩色圖像轉(zhuǎn)換至YCbCr色彩空間;二、對YCbCr色彩空間的Y分量進行直方圖統(tǒng)計,并進行直方圖均衡處理;三、分別對Cb、Cr彩色分量進行閾值判別,對于不在設(shè)定閾值范圍的分量進行非線性變換;四、對經(jīng)過處理后的YCbCr色彩分量進行反變換至RGB色彩空間,最后獲得到經(jīng)過增強處理的彩色圖像。本發(fā)明還提供了一種實時低照度彩色圖像增強方法的裝置,所有處理過程都是在FPGA中實現(xiàn)。本發(fā)明能夠?qū)Φ驼斩鹊牟噬曨l圖像進行實時增強處理,擴展圖像動態(tài)范圍,提高對比度,同時能夠?qū)崿F(xiàn)高速高分辨率視頻監(jiān)控圖像的增強,提高視頻圖像的可視效果。
【專利說明】一種實時低照度彩色圖像增強方法及其實現(xiàn)裝置

【技術(shù)領(lǐng)域】
[0001]本發(fā)明涉及實時視頻圖像處理技術(shù),特別涉及一種視頻圖像增強處理技術(shù)。

【背景技術(shù)】
[0002]視頻圖像增強處理技術(shù)一直是圖像處理領(lǐng)域一類非常重要的基本處理技術(shù)。圖像增強處理技術(shù)的應(yīng)用已經(jīng)滲透到航空航天、軍事偵察、醫(yī)學(xué)診斷、衛(wèi)星圖片的處理等領(lǐng)域。如惡劣天氣下飛機的視景增強系統(tǒng),需要采用圖像增強處理方法克服因光線不足、沙塵、煙霧等原因帶來的圖像模糊,從而為飛行器提供可視化導(dǎo)航。視頻監(jiān)控系統(tǒng)在光線不足的環(huán)境下容易導(dǎo)致視頻模糊,圖像不清晰,通過圖像增強處理可以使視頻圖像質(zhì)量得到改善,產(chǎn)生更好的可視化效果。
[0003]直方圖均衡化以概率論為基礎(chǔ),通過對圖像中像素點的灰度值變換以達到圖像增強的目的,其典型的算法有直方圖均衡算法(HE)、直方圖投影算法(HP)、平臺直方圖均衡法(PE)。直方圖均衡算法是一種非線性拉伸法,先求出原始圖像的直方圖,再用灰度級的累計概率分布作為變換系數(shù),乘以轉(zhuǎn)換后圖像的總的灰度級數(shù)得到圖像灰度的轉(zhuǎn)換關(guān)系。這種算法主要是針對出現(xiàn)概率較大的目標像素,將灰度分布集中的像素擴展到更寬的灰度級上,同時壓縮數(shù)量少的像素,增強圖像的對比度,從而達到增強圖像的效果。


【發(fā)明內(nèi)容】

[0004]為了克服現(xiàn)有技術(shù)存在的處理實時性不足問題,本發(fā)明的發(fā)明目的在于提供一種實時低照度彩色圖像增強方法,對低照度的彩色視頻圖像進行實時增強處理,擴展圖像動態(tài)范圍,提高對比度,同時能夠?qū)崿F(xiàn)高速高分辨率視頻監(jiān)控圖像的增強,提高視頻圖像的可視效果。
[0005]本發(fā)明的發(fā)明目的通過以下技術(shù)方案實現(xiàn):
[0006]一種實時低照度彩色圖像增強方法,包括以下步驟:
[0007]步驟一:將RGB彩色圖像轉(zhuǎn)換至YCbCr色彩空間,變換關(guān)系如下式所示:
[0008]Y = 0.257*R+0.564*G+0.098*B+16
[0009]Cb = -0.148*R-0.291*G+0.439*B+128
[0010]Cr = 0.439*R-0.368*G_0.071祁+128 ;
[0011]步驟二、對YCbCr色彩空間的Y分量進行直方圖均衡處理;
[0012]步驟三、分別對Cb、Cr彩色分量進行閾值判別,對于不在設(shè)定閾值范圍的分量進行非線性變換;
[0013]步驟四、對上述經(jīng)過處理后的YCbCr色彩分量進行反變換至RGB色彩空間,最后獲得到經(jīng)過增強處理的彩色圖像。
[0014]依據(jù)上述特征,所述直方圖均衡處理的方法為:
[0015]a)、直方圖統(tǒng)計:對每個像素值出現(xiàn)的次數(shù)進行統(tǒng)計;
[0016]b)、直方圖累加:對直方圖統(tǒng)計結(jié)果進行累加求和;
[0017]C)、直方圖映射:對直方圖累加的結(jié)果進行位移和除法,得到直方圖映射后的像素值。
[0018]依據(jù)上述特征,Cb, Cr閾值由預(yù)先對正常圖像進行統(tǒng)計確定。
[0019]依據(jù)上述特征,所述非線性變換的變換系數(shù)采用查找表方式預(yù)先存儲在存儲器中。
[0020]本發(fā)明的另一目的在于提供一種實時低照度彩色圖像增強裝置,采用FPGA芯片,包括RGB轉(zhuǎn)YCbCr模塊、直方圖均衡模塊、非線性變換模塊和YCbCr轉(zhuǎn)RGB模塊;
[0021 ] 所述RGB轉(zhuǎn)YCbCr模塊用于將RGB彩色圖像轉(zhuǎn)換至YCbCr色彩空間;
[0022]所述直方圖均衡模塊用于對YCbCr色彩空間的Y分量進行直方圖均衡處理;
[0023]所述非線性變換模塊分別對Cb、Cr彩色分量進行閾值判別,對于不在設(shè)定閾值范圍的分量進行非線性變換;
[0024]所述YCbCr轉(zhuǎn)RGB模塊用于將經(jīng)過處理后的YCbCr色彩分量進行反變換至RGB色彩空間。
[0025]依據(jù)上述特征所述直方圖均衡模塊包括直方圖統(tǒng)計模塊、直方圖累加模塊、直方圖映射模塊,所述直方圖統(tǒng)計模塊采用FPGA中的雙端口 RAM作為直方圖統(tǒng)計結(jié)果的暫存單元,像素值作為輸入地址,像素時鐘作為寫入時鐘,雙口 RAM輸出端口連接加I計數(shù)器實現(xiàn)直方圖統(tǒng)計;
[0026]所述直方圖累加模塊采用FPGA的累加器對直方圖統(tǒng)計結(jié)果進行累加求和,并將累計結(jié)果作為均衡化處理的依據(jù),累加器的輸入輸出端口各采用一個雙口 RAM進行緩存,累加結(jié)束后用場同步信號進行復(fù)位;
[0027]所述直方圖映射模塊采用FPGA的移位寄存器和除法器進行直方圖映射操作,并將直方圖映射的結(jié)果暫存在另一個雙口 RAM中,并將需要均衡處理的圖像像素值作為雙口RAM的讀出地址,讀出的數(shù)據(jù)為均衡處理后的像素值。
[0028]本發(fā)明所述的圖像增強方法對于低照度的彩色圖像增強效果明顯,處理實時性高,并且圖像從輸入到輸出處理延時只有微秒級別,非常適合高速實時處理場合的應(yīng)用。

【專利附圖】

【附圖說明】
[0029]圖1是本發(fā)明一種實時低照度彩色圖像增強方法的處理流程圖;
[0030]圖2是本發(fā)明一種實時低照度彩色圖像增強裝置的結(jié)構(gòu)示意圖;
[0031]圖3是本發(fā)明中直方圖統(tǒng)計模塊邏輯功能框圖;
[0032]圖4是本發(fā)明中直方圖累加模塊邏輯功能框圖;
[0033]圖5是本發(fā)明中直方圖映射模塊邏輯功能框圖;
[0034]圖6A是本發(fā)明實施例中的原始圖像;
[0035]圖6B是實施例中經(jīng)過圖像增強后的增強圖像。

【具體實施方式】
[0036]本發(fā)明一種低照度彩色圖像實時增強方法,其處理流程如圖1所示。圖中所有步驟都在FPGA中實現(xiàn),其中包括RGB轉(zhuǎn)YCbCr模塊、直方圖均衡模塊、非線性變換模塊和YCbCr轉(zhuǎn)RGB模塊。所述RGB轉(zhuǎn)YCbCr模塊用于將RGB彩色圖像轉(zhuǎn)換至YCbCr色彩空間。所述直方圖均衡模塊用于對YCbCr色彩空間的Y分量進行直方圖均衡處理。所述非線性變換模塊分別對Cb、Cr彩色分量進行閾值判別,對于不在設(shè)定閾值范圍的分量進行非線性變換。所述YCbCr轉(zhuǎn)RGB模塊用于將經(jīng)過處理后的YCbCr色彩分量進行反變換至RGB色彩空間。
[0037]本發(fā)明的具體實施方案是采用Altera的Arrial-1I系列FPGA實現(xiàn),這些模塊都采用VHDL語言進行編寫,通過ModelSim進行功能仿真和時序仿真,并最終下載到FPGA中進行在線驗證。
[0038]由于直方圖均衡算法時間復(fù)雜度相對較高,為了滿足高速實時視頻處理(每秒60幀)的要求,本發(fā)明在對傳統(tǒng)的直方圖均衡方法進行分析的基礎(chǔ)上,設(shè)計了基于FPGA的快速直方圖均衡方法,其處理框圖如圖2所示。由處理框圖可知,直方圖均衡處理包括3個子模塊:(1).直方圖統(tǒng)計模塊(2).直方圖累加模塊(3).直方圖映射模塊。下面分別介紹3個模塊的具體設(shè)計實施。
[0039]直方圖統(tǒng)計要求對每個像素值出現(xiàn)的次數(shù)進行統(tǒng)計,因此可以設(shè)計一個256X18bit的雙端口 RAM作為直方圖寄存單元。將輸入的像素值作為雙端口 RAM的寫入地址,每次對相同的像素出現(xiàn)的次數(shù)進行加1,所以要在每次寫RAM之前首先將RAM中的暫存的數(shù)據(jù)讀出,并進行加I處理,然后再寫入到RAM中。其實現(xiàn)的邏輯結(jié)構(gòu)如圖3所示。圖中另外一個雙端口 RAM2是用來保存直方圖最后統(tǒng)計結(jié)果的寄存器。
[0040]當直方圖統(tǒng)計結(jié)束后,需要對直方圖統(tǒng)計結(jié)果進行累加求和。并將累計結(jié)果作為均衡化處理的依據(jù),所以需要將每次累加的和保存在另外一個雙端口 RAM中。累加的過程是從上面直方圖統(tǒng)計模塊的雙端口 RAM2中,依次讀出每個數(shù)據(jù),并進行累加,累加結(jié)果同時存入雙端口 RAM3中。累加操作是在場消隱期進行,所以每次累加結(jié)束后要用場同步信號進行復(fù)位。累加操作是由FPGA中的累加器實現(xiàn)。模塊的邏輯框圖如圖4所示。
[0041 ] 由直方圖均衡算法可知,在進行直方圖映射之前需要對累加直方圖的結(jié)果進行乘法和除法運算。本方案中視頻圖像源格式為1024X768分辨率,每秒60幀頻,像素級數(shù)位256級。要對直方圖累加結(jié)果乘個256,再除1024X768。經(jīng)過簡化可以將累加結(jié)果向低位移10位再除以3,得到的結(jié)果便是直方圖映射后的像素值,根據(jù)上述分析,直方圖映射模塊的實現(xiàn)如圖5所示。
[0042]如上所述,將YCbCr圖像的Y分量進行直方圖均衡時,同時將Cr、Cb分量進行閾值判別和非線性變換,非線性變換系數(shù)可以采用查找表方式預(yù)先存儲在RAM中,容易實現(xiàn)實時變換。將均衡后的Y分量和Cb與Cr分量進行RGB變換后,最終得到增強后的彩色圖像。本方案中具體是采用分辨率為1024X768的低照度彩色視頻圖像作為視頻源,其幀頻達到每秒60幀頻,原始圖像如圖6A所示。經(jīng)過本發(fā)明的方法進行增強處理后的效果如圖6B所示。該方法適合于低照度彩色視頻圖像的實時增強處理,并且能夠滿足時延小,高幀頻的要求。
【權(quán)利要求】
1.一種實時低照度彩色圖像增強方法,其特征在于包括以下步驟: 步驟一、將RGB彩色圖像轉(zhuǎn)換至YCbCr色彩空間; 步驟二、對YCbCr色彩空間的Y分量進行直方圖均衡處理; 步驟三、分別對Cb、Cr彩色分量進行閾值判別,對于不在設(shè)定閾值范圍的分量進行非線性變換; 步驟四、對經(jīng)過處理后的YCbCr色彩分量進行反變換至RGB色彩空間,最后獲得到經(jīng)過增強處理的彩色圖像。
2.根據(jù)權(quán)利要求1所述的一種實時低照度彩色圖像增強方法,其特征在于所述直方圖均衡處理的方法為: a)、直方圖統(tǒng)計:對每個像素值出現(xiàn)的次數(shù)進行統(tǒng)計; b)、直方圖累加:對直方圖統(tǒng)計結(jié)果進行累加求和; c)、直方圖映射:對直方圖累加的結(jié)果進行位移和除法,得到直方圖映射后的像素值。
3.根據(jù)權(quán)利要求1所述的一種實時低照度彩色圖像增強方法,其特征在于Cb、Cr閾值由預(yù)先對正常圖像進行統(tǒng)計確定。
4.根據(jù)權(quán)利要求1所述的一種實時低照度彩色圖像增強方法,其特征在于所述非線性變換的變換系數(shù)采用查找表方式預(yù)先存儲在存儲器中。
5.一種實現(xiàn)權(quán)利要求1到4所述的任一一種實時低照度彩色圖像增強方法的實時低照度彩色圖像增強裝置,采用FPGA芯片,包括RGB轉(zhuǎn)YCbCr模塊、直方圖均衡模塊、非線性變換模塊和YCbCr轉(zhuǎn)RGB模塊; 所述RGB轉(zhuǎn)YCbCr模塊用于將RGB彩色圖像轉(zhuǎn)換至YCbCr色彩空間; 所述直方圖均衡模塊用于對YCbCr色彩空間的Y分量進行直方圖均衡處理; 所述非線性變換模塊分別對Cb、Cr彩色分量進行閾值判別,對于不在設(shè)定閾值范圍的分量進行非線性變換; 所述YCbCr轉(zhuǎn)RGB模塊用于將經(jīng)過處理后的YCbCr色彩分量進行反變換至RGB色彩空間。
6.根據(jù)權(quán)利要求5所述的實時低照度彩色圖像增強裝置,其特征在于所述直方圖均衡模塊包括直方圖統(tǒng)計模塊、直方圖累加模塊、直方圖映射模塊, 所述直方圖統(tǒng)計模塊采用FPGA中的雙端口 RAM作為直方圖統(tǒng)計結(jié)果的暫存單元,像素值作為輸入地址,像素時鐘作為寫入時鐘,雙口 RAM輸出端口連接加I計數(shù)器實現(xiàn)直方圖統(tǒng)計; 所述直方圖累加模塊采用FPGA的累加器對直方圖統(tǒng)計結(jié)果進行累加求和,并將累計結(jié)果作為均衡化處理的依據(jù),累加器的輸入輸出端口各采用一個雙口 RAM進行緩存,累加結(jié)束后用場同步信號進行復(fù)位; 所述直方圖映射模塊采用FPGA的移位寄存器和除法器進行直方圖映射操作,并將直方圖映射的結(jié)果暫存在另一個雙口 RAM中,并將需要均衡處理的圖像像素值作為雙口 RAM的讀出地址,讀出的數(shù)據(jù)為均衡處理后的像素值。
【文檔編號】G06T5/40GK104200447SQ201410477722
【公開日】2014年12月10日 申請日期:2014年9月18日 優(yōu)先權(quán)日:2014年9月18日
【發(fā)明者】周偉, 楊愛良, 劉軍江, 陸伊 申請人:中國航空無線電電子研究所
網(wǎng)友詢問留言 已有0條留言
  • 還沒有人留言評論。精彩留言會獲得點贊!
1
绵阳市| 玉龙| 黎城县| 个旧市| 田东县| 六枝特区| 凤城市| 通道| 洪泽县| 清河县| 崇仁县| 五指山市| 溧水县| 海盐县| 罗山县| 黄龙县| 郧西县| 博爱县| 图们市| 同德县| 彝良县| 莱阳市| 噶尔县| 驻马店市| 彭泽县| 武胜县| 灌云县| 洛南县| 察隅县| 横峰县| 秦皇岛市| 建平县| 兰州市| 如东县| 华池县| 辉南县| 普格县| 庄浪县| 夏津县| 秦皇岛市| 贺州市|